About Cretex Medical

Cretex Medical is a leading contract manufacturer of precision components and assemblies for the medical device industry. Our customers view us as a trusted partner in injection molding, laser processing, metal stamping, and device assembly. Learn more at www.cretexmedical.com.

Manufacturing Engineer II - Position Summary

The Manufacturing Engineer II supports the Medical Plastic Injection Molding Manufacturing organization by ensuring efficient operations, optimizing processes, and meeting production goals.

Responsibilities
  • Initiate and complete technical activities to develop new or improved products and processes, aligning with strategic goals.
  • Analyze and solve complex engineering problems using innovative approaches or breakthrough technologies.
  • Collaborate with vendors to determine product specifications, purchase equipment, and evaluate products for quality standards.
  • Lead installation, debugging, validation, and training for new work cells, including acceptance testing of new equipment and automation.
  • Create and maintain device routers/BOMs and manufacturing procedures.
  • Design, coordinate fabrication, and implement process fixturing, automation, EOAT, vision systems, and gauges.
  • Resolve non-conformances and participate in Material Review Board activities.
  • Map and analyze processes, assess efficiency, and lead complex projects.
  • Oversee equipment installation, modifications, training, and preventative maintenance development.
Qualifications
  • Bachelor's Degree in Engineering (Manufacturing, Mechanical, Industrial).
  • Minimum 3 years of engineering experience in injection molding, preferably in medical molding and cleanroom environments.
  • Experience in medical devices required.
  • Knowledge of manufacturing process design, validation, DOE, IQ-PQ validations.
  • Design experience with manufacturing equipment and fixtures/gauges.
  • Understanding of lean manufacturing, statistical analysis, and 5S.
  • Experience with manufacturing automation, including visual inspection, PLC programming, and testing.
  • Proficiency in 3D CAD software (e.g., ProE, Unigraphics, SolidWorks).
  • High energy, accountability, and integrity.
  • Ability to manage ambiguity, priorities, and deadlines.
  • Willingness to travel overnight by land or air.
  • Strong problem-solving and communication skills.
Pay Range

USD $80,000 - USD $95,000 per year.

Company Benefits

All employees have access to our 401(k) plan, onsite health clinics, holiday bonuses, Cretex University, employee assistance programs, wellness incentives, and more. Employees working over 20 hours/week receive medical, dental, vision insurance, HSA, paid holidays, and profit sharing. Over 30 hours/week employees are eligible for parental leave, disability benefits, life insurance, and tuition assistance. Benefits vary by eligibility.
